Understanding Glucose and Insulin

Before diving into specific foods, it's important to understand the roles of glucose and insulin in the body. Glucose is the primary source of energy for cells, obtained from the carbohydrates you consume. Insulin, a hormone produced by the pancreas, acts as a key, allowing glucose to enter cells to be used for energy.

When you eat carbohydrates, they are broken down into glucose, which enters the bloodstream. In response, the pancreas releases insulin. High-carbohydrate and sugary foods can cause rapid spikes in glucose levels, leading to an overproduction of insulin. Over time, this can lead to insulin resistance, where cells become less responsive to insulin, requiring the pancreas to produce even more. This cycle can ultimately lead to type 2 diabetes.

Stable glucose and insulin levels are essential for maintaining consistent energy levels, reducing the risk of metabolic disorders, and promoting overall well-being. Eating the right kinds of foods can help manage this delicate balance.

Top Foods for Glucose and Insulin Stability

Here’s a detailed look at foods known for their beneficial effects on glucose and insulin:

1. Non-Starchy Vegetables

Non-starchy vegetables are low in carbohydrates and calories but rich in fiber, vitamins, and minerals. Their high fiber content slows down the absorption of glucose, preventing rapid spikes.

Examples:

  • Leafy Greens (Spinach, Kale, Lettuce): These are incredibly low in carbohydrates and high in nutrients. They can be easily added to salads, smoothies, or used as a side dish.
  • Broccoli and Cauliflower: These cruciferous vegetables are rich in fiber and antioxidants, helping to regulate blood sugar levels.
  • Bell Peppers: High in Vitamin C and antioxidants, bell peppers can be a colorful and healthy addition to any meal.
  • Asparagus: Known for its diuretic properties, asparagus can also help in glucose management due to its low carbohydrate content.
  • Zucchini: Versatile and low in calories, zucchini can be grilled, sautéed, or used in various recipes.

How They Help:

  • Fiber Content: Non-starchy vegetables are packed with fiber, which slows down the absorption of sugar into the bloodstream.
  • Nutrient Density: They provide essential vitamins and minerals without significantly impacting blood glucose.
  • Low Calorie: They help maintain a healthy weight, which is crucial for insulin sensitivity.

2. Lean Proteins

Lean proteins are essential for stabilizing glucose levels because they have minimal impact on blood sugar. They also promote satiety, reducing the likelihood of overeating or consuming sugary snacks.

Examples:

  • Chicken Breast: A great source of protein that can be baked, grilled, or added to salads.
  • Turkey: Similar to chicken, turkey is a lean protein source that is low in fat.
  • Fish (Salmon, Tuna, Cod): Fish, particularly fatty fish like salmon, provide omega-3 fatty acids, which have been linked to improved insulin sensitivity.
  • Eggs: A complete protein source that provides essential amino acids.
  • Tofu and Tempeh: Plant-based protein sources that are low in carbohydrates and high in nutrients.

How They Help:

  • Minimal Impact on Glucose: Proteins have a negligible effect on blood glucose levels, making them ideal for stabilizing blood sugar.
  • Increased Satiety: They help you feel full for longer, reducing cravings and the need for sugary snacks.
  • Muscle Maintenance: Proteins are essential for maintaining muscle mass, which is important for metabolic health.

3. Whole Grains

Unlike refined grains, whole grains contain the entire grain kernel – the bran, germ, and endosperm. This makes them rich in fiber, vitamins, and minerals, promoting stable glucose levels.

Examples:

  • Oats: Rich in soluble fiber, oats can slow down glucose absorption and improve insulin sensitivity.
  • Quinoa: A complete protein source that is also high in fiber.
  • Brown Rice: A healthier alternative to white rice, offering more fiber and nutrients.
  • Barley: Contains beta-glucan, a type of soluble fiber that can help lower blood sugar levels.
  • Whole Wheat Bread: Choose varieties that are truly whole grain and low in added sugars.

How They Help:

  • Fiber-Rich: Whole grains contain a high amount of fiber, slowing down glucose absorption and preventing spikes.
  • Nutrient-Dense: They provide essential vitamins and minerals, supporting overall health.
  • Sustainable Energy: They provide a steady release of energy, preventing energy crashes.

4. Healthy Fats

Healthy fats, particularly monounsaturated and polyunsaturated fats, play a crucial role in improving insulin sensitivity and reducing inflammation.

Examples:

  • Avocados: Rich in monounsaturated fats and fiber, avocados can help stabilize blood sugar levels.
  • Nuts and Seeds (Almonds, Walnuts, Chia Seeds, Flaxseeds): These are excellent sources of healthy fats, fiber, and protein.
  • Olive Oil: A staple in the Mediterranean diet, olive oil is rich in monounsaturated fats and antioxidants.
  • Fatty Fish (Salmon, Mackerel): As mentioned earlier, fatty fish are rich in omega-3 fatty acids.

How They Help:

  • Improved Insulin Sensitivity: Healthy fats can improve the body’s response to insulin.
  • Reduced Inflammation: They possess anti-inflammatory properties, which can benefit metabolic health.
  • Increased Satiety: They help you feel full, preventing overeating.

5. Legumes

Legumes, including beans, lentils, and chickpeas, are excellent sources of fiber and protein, making them ideal for stabilizing blood glucose levels.

Examples:

  • Lentils: Versatile and nutrient-rich, lentils can be added to soups, stews, or salads.
  • Black Beans: High in fiber and antioxidants, black beans are a great addition to many dishes.
  • Chickpeas: A staple in Mediterranean and Middle Eastern cuisine, chickpeas are high in fiber and protein.
  • Kidney Beans: Rich in fiber and vitamins, kidney beans can be used in chili or salads.

How They Help:

  • High Fiber Content: Legumes are high in both soluble and insoluble fiber, promoting slow glucose absorption.
  • Rich in Protein: They provide a substantial amount of plant-based protein, helping to stabilize blood sugar levels.
  • Low Glycemic Index: They have a low glycemic index, meaning they cause a slow and steady rise in blood glucose.

Practical Tips for Incorporating These Foods

Now that you know which foods can help stabilize glucose and insulin levels, here are some practical tips for incorporating them into your diet:

  1. Plan Your Meals: Start by planning your meals around lean proteins, non-starchy vegetables, whole grains, and healthy fats.
  2. Read Labels: Always check the nutrition labels for added sugars and refined grains.
  3. Limit Sugary Drinks: Replace sugary drinks with water, herbal teas, or unsweetened beverages.
  4. Snack Smart: Choose snacks that combine protein, fiber, and healthy fats, such as nuts, seeds, or Greek yogurt with berries.
  5. Portion Control: Be mindful of portion sizes, especially with carbohydrate-rich foods.
  6. Combine Foods: When consuming carbohydrates, combine them with protein and healthy fats to slow down glucose absorption.
  7. Cook at Home: Cooking at home allows you to control the ingredients and portion sizes.
  8. Stay Hydrated: Drink plenty of water throughout the day to support metabolic function.
  9. Monitor Your Blood Sugar: If you have diabetes or pre-diabetes, monitor your blood sugar levels regularly and work with a healthcare professional to adjust your diet as needed.

The Role of Lifestyle Factors

While diet plays a significant role in stabilizing glucose and insulin levels, other lifestyle factors are also important. These include:

  • Regular Exercise: Physical activity increases insulin sensitivity and helps to lower blood glucose levels.
  • Stress Management: Chronic stress can negatively impact blood sugar levels. Practice relaxation techniques such as meditation, yoga, or deep breathing.
  • Adequate Sleep: Poor sleep can impair insulin sensitivity and glucose metabolism. Aim for 7-8 hours of quality sleep per night.

The Impact of Specific Nutrients on Glucose Regulation

Certain nutrients play a significant role in regulating glucose metabolism and insulin sensitivity. Understanding their impact can further aid in dietary choices.

| Nutrient | Function | Food Sources | | :---------------- | :------------------------------------------------------------------------------------------------------------------ | :---------------------------------------------------------------------------------------------------------------------------------------- | | Fiber | Slows glucose absorption, improves insulin sensitivity, and promotes satiety. | Whole grains, non-starchy vegetables, legumes, nuts, and seeds. | | Omega-3 Fatty Acids | Reduces inflammation, improves insulin sensitivity, and supports overall metabolic health. | Fatty fish (salmon, mackerel), flaxseeds, chia seeds, walnuts. | | Magnesium | Essential for glucose metabolism and insulin sensitivity. Deficiency is linked to insulin resistance. | Leafy greens, nuts, seeds, whole grains, legumes. | | Chromium | Enhances insulin action and helps regulate blood sugar levels. | Broccoli, grapes, whole grains, brewer's yeast. | | Antioxidants | Protects cells from damage caused by oxidative stress, which can impair insulin sensitivity. | Berries, dark chocolate, leafy greens, colorful vegetables (bell peppers, carrots). |

Addressing Common Misconceptions

There are several common misconceptions about foods and their impact on glucose and insulin levels. Here are a few to clarify:

  • "All Carbohydrates are Bad": Not all carbohydrates are created equal. Refined carbohydrates (white bread, sugary snacks) can cause rapid spikes, while whole grains and non-starchy vegetables provide sustained energy and fiber.
  • "Fruit is Too Sugary": While fruit contains sugar, it also provides essential vitamins, minerals, and fiber. Choose whole fruits over fruit juices and pair them with protein or healthy fats to slow down glucose absorption.
  • "Fats are Unhealthy": Healthy fats, such as those found in avocados, nuts, seeds, and olive oil, are essential for overall health and can improve insulin sensitivity. Avoid trans fats and limit saturated fats.
  • "Artificial Sweeteners are a Good Alternative": While artificial sweeteners may not raise blood glucose levels, some studies suggest they can negatively impact gut health and increase cravings for sweet foods. Use them sparingly.

Scientific Evidence Supporting These Foods

Numerous studies have highlighted the benefits of these foods in managing glucose and insulin levels:

  • A study published in the American Journal of Clinical Nutrition found that diets high in fiber from whole grains and legumes were associated with a reduced risk of type 2 diabetes.
  • Research published in the Diabetes Care journal demonstrated that consuming omega-3 fatty acids from fatty fish improved insulin sensitivity in individuals with insulin resistance.
  • A meta-analysis published in the Journal of the American College of Nutrition concluded that nut consumption was associated with a lower risk of developing type 2 diabetes.

These studies, along with many others, provide strong scientific support for the beneficial effects of these foods on glucose and insulin stability.
